Best for a taste of Norwegian cultureHurtigruten offers two styles of cruising. The traditional fleet operates a year-round service up and down Norway’s fjord-indented west coast, with excellent chances of seeing the northern lights in winter. A high tech expedition fleet, meanwhile, explores everywhere from the high Arctic to Antarctica on the world’s first hybrid-powered ships, with a team of marine and wildlife experts.

When talking about berths in this story, I am referring to the number of beds on a ship based on double occupancy per cabin — or what used to be known as "lower berths" in the industry. The totals do not include extra sleeping spots created with pull-down bunks and pullout sofas that can inflate the "total berths" number some cruise lines list for their ships.

Best for older travellersOver-50s specialist Saga operates two almost identical ships, the 987-passenger Spirit of Discovery and Spirit of Adventure. A private balcony for every cabin, beautiful interior design and entertainment geared to British tastes combine to create a high-end experience. Saga is ideal for solo travellers, too, with many events created to make singles feel welcome and — unusually — spacious suites for those who want to have plenty of space to themselves. Best for cultural excursionsAzamara’s four mid-sized ships explore the world with a focus on cultural excursions and creative itineraries that allow maximum time in port with overnights and late departures. The line is known for its included AzAmazing Evenings ashore, which include private concerts or cultural shows in exceptional settings, not least the magnificent archaeological site of Ephesus in Turkey.
Each cruise also hosts a signature White Nights party, a memorable gathering atop the pool deck where attendees get to revel under the stars. Whether you just need some "me time" or are looking to meet new people, Norwegian features an extensive inventory of single cabins called studios. These staterooms are an average of 100 square feet with a full-size bed and separate sink and shower areas.
